Performance of this drive is way, WAY below other SSDs in the price range. Don't get me wrong, at home we have several Sandisk SSDs - an old Ultra II, an Extreme Pro, and an X400, and they are fine. The problem with this SSD Plus model is that its Write speed is about 66% SLOWER than other competing drives. When you tell your computer to "Save" a file or folder, install a program or a game, or to copy a video, or music, or photos the SSD "Writes" the data onto the drive. That process should be pretty fast with an SSD. Unfortunately, with this model the larger the amount of data you want to Save, the slower this SSD writes! Instead, consider spending just a few dollars more and get something like the Crucial MX300 which is many times faster and has a great track record for reliability. It's true that if you use one of these to replace an old, slow regular laptop hard drive it will speed up your computer, but it's nowhere near as good as many other models at a similar price. Sandisk has a pretty good reputation for reliability, but that's about all that the SSD Plus model has going for it.
